                                          STRATEGIC PLAN



                                         INVESTOR ENGAGEMENT





           - Maintain the Chamber’s fiscal responsibility
           - Continue the focus on increasing diversity with our Membership and Chamber leadership
           - Continue to improve and expand existing Chamber events, services and recognition programs to retain
             existing members and recruit new members
           - Maintain two-way communication with our members and the community through enhanced social media,
             mobile apps, online surveys and focus groups
           - Aggressively promote our members’ successes and services through our marketing efforts and social media
           - Partner with CGTC to provide a direct link from the Chamber to their online learning platform
           - Implement quarterly meetings of small business owners and entrepreneurs to share best practices and
             exchange information
           - Advocate at the local, state and national level on issues and legislation important to our member’s
             business success


                                                MACON WORKS



            - Promote and support programs to align current and future workforce needs with both existing and
             emerging businesses
           - Work with our K-12 education partners to ensure that our graduates are college or career ready
           - Connect our education partners with business leaders to optimize the success of our current intern,
             apprenticeship and co-op programs
           - Monitor and enhance Leadership Macon and Young Professionals Network program to ensure the
             continued development of future leaders
           - Develop a strategy and plan for the recruitment and retention of talent
           - Formalize a comprehensive existing industry program to encourage and support business growth and
             retention
           - Support existing programs and promote new initiatives that address the needs of small and minority
             enterprises
           - Promote an environment where entrepreneurs and creative talent can start up and grow their businesses


                                                  REGIONALISM



            - Initiate and support regional collaboration and partnerships
            - Support and advocate for T-SPLOST (Transportation Special Purpose Local Option Sales Tax)
            - Advance the implementation of the following transportation projects: Sardis Church Road Extension,
              Middle Georgia Regional Airport Runway Extension, Export/Import Highway, High Speed Passenger Rail
            - Participate in the 2018 Intercity Leadership Conference with the Columbus Chamber of Commerce
            - Continue to advocate for the Ocmulgee National Park and Preserve
            - Maintain effective relationships with the base command structure and the Air Force Material Command
              leadership team
            - Work with the 21st Century Partnership and the legislative delegation to protect and grow missions at
              Robins Air Force Base and the Air Logistics Complex
            - Join the 21st Century Partnership in the Annual Washington DC Legislative Breakfast
